POST api/Product?ProductName={ProductName}&ListPrice={ListPrice}&ProductNumber={ProductNumber}

Adds new product with ProductName, ListPrice and ProductNumber informations.

Request Information

URI Parameters

NameDescriptionTypeAdditional information
ProductName

Product Name

string

Required

ListPrice

List Price

decimal number

Required

ProductNumber

Product Number

string

Required

Body Parameters

None.

Response Information

Resource Description

ResponseResult
NameDescriptionTypeAdditional information
ID

Returns ID of the Product

integer

None.

ResultMessage

Message of the request.

string

None.

Result

Boolean Result code.

boolean

None.

Response Formats

application/json, text/json

Sample:
{
  "ID": 1,
  "ResultMessage": "sample string 2",
  "Result": true
}

text/html

Sample:
{"ID":1,"ResultMessage":"sample string 2","Result":true}

application/xml, text/xml

Sample:
<ResponseResult xmlns:i="http://www.w3.org/2001/XMLSchema-instance" xmlns="http://schemas.datacontract.org/2004/07/ApiTest.Models.Repository">
  <ID>1</ID>
  <Result>true</Result>
  <ResultMessage>sample string 2</ResultMessage>
</ResponseResult>